                    The BIOS file you download is in *.zip format.
                    Thus, 'onedrive' and W10 will let you see the contents without extracting them (in fact they're extracted, but to a temp system folder).

                    Tips to answer you question:
                    1. download the *.zip to your hard drive (do not use 'onedrive')
                    2. once downloaded go to the folder where you downloaded it, select the file, then right mouse click and select 'extract'
                    3. only then the bios_dump.bin file will be visible in the programmer software
